您的位置 首页 资料

非挥性Flash和反熔丝FPGA的规划安全性研讨

非挥性Flash和反熔丝FPGA的设计安全性研究-掩膜成本升高和日渐增加的最小批量要求是当前半导体业界的两种趋势,使FPGA比与其竞争的ASIC具有更高成本效益。这两种趋势还使得FPGA的市场份额,及以FPGA实现的设计的价值不断增加。随着FPGA设计价值的增加,对于FPGA的设计安全性的需求也在增加。使FPGA的设计安全性至少应达到ASIC技术的水平。

掩膜本钱升高和日渐添加的最小批量要求是当时半导体业界的两种趋势,使FPGA比与其竞赛的ASIC具有更高本钱效益。这两种趋势还使得FPGA的商场比例,及以FPGA完成的规划的价值不断添加。跟着FPGA规划价值的添加,关于FPGA的规划安全性的需求也在添加。使FPGA的规划安全性至少应到达ASIC技能的水平。

规划安全性相关问题

有两类共同的规划安全性需求:

1.常识产权(IP)的安全:规划人员需求维护FPGA或ASIC渠道的规划或IP,以避免被仿制或反工求程。

2.数据安全:规划人员需求避免经由FPGA或ASIC渠道收支的数据被仿制、破坏或搅扰。

IP安全性是IP开发商最重视的问题。它也是商场比例和赢利受仿制品及冒充伪劣产品危害的中等及大批量消费电子产品制造商最关怀的事宜。

数据安全性是暗码和金融范畴最重要的重视点。此类应用范畴的用户包含军事(核武器体系或通讯体系)、金融机构(银行主动出纳员)、消费电子制造商(收费电视和机顶盒)和对侵略版权灵敏的企业(游戏制造商)。本文将侧重评论IP安全性。

维护规划免受进犯

安全等级可划分为三个不同等级:

榜首级:这类器材可由具有必定常识的人,运用低本钱、易于取得的东西反求,因此是不安全的。这种人一般对终究用户产品,如电话卡、借计卡和机顶盒感兴趣。

第二级:这类器材具有中等安全性,可由具有丰厚常识的个人,一般是熟行运用贵重的实验设备反求。完成这种等级反求工程的个人一般与某个商业公司相关联,如游戏仿制人员。

第三级:这类器材具有高度的安全性,关于这类器材的反求工程只能由政府支撑的实验室,运用无量的资源来完成,如NSA。

非挥性Flash和反熔丝FPGA的规划安全性研讨

ASIC可接受第二级进犯

ASIC技能(标准单元,或较差的门阵列)具有二级安全性。这种技能已为如军事、金融等范畴一切安全计划选用。关于要求避免第三级进犯的应用范畴就需求添加环氧资料包覆和爆炸器材等设备。

SRAMFPGA易受榜首级进犯

跟着FPGA完成规划的价值进步,占分配位置的SRAMFPGA技能的安全局限性也开端逐步约束该技能商场前景。根据SRAM的FPGA技能安全的局限性已为人们熟知,运用非挥发性引导PROM或微处理器将位流源仿制到SRAMFPGA,这类设备便可很容易地仿制出来。

一些SRAMFPGA制造商已意识到这种局限性,然后在其最新一代的器材中整合了避免仿制进犯的设备,这种设备选用了具有片上密钥的片内位流解码引擎,而密钥由电路板制造商写入电池供电的电路板片载存储器(图1)。因此可对载入引导PROM中的位流进行加密,这种位流在没有片上密钥的情况下关于仿制是无用的。虽然这种防护设备很有用,但需求花费适当的本钱。

非挥性Flash和反熔丝FPGA比ASIC更安全

与不安全、易于仿制的SRAMFPGA比较,有两种非挥发性FPGA技能乃至比相应的ASIC技能更安全:根据反熔丝的FPGA和根据Flash的FPGA。这两种技能的安全性源于:

非挥性使器材能在发送至终究用户前进行设置。与SRAM技能不同,这种器材不存在可阻拦的位流。

确认可编程部件中可编程元件的状况(开或关)具有适当的难度。与ASIC器材易于可见的通孔不同,确认一个可编程反熔丝或Flash开关元件的开关状况极端困难。

开关元件为数众多(在最大型的器材中有数百万个)。假如说某个开关的状况难以确认,那么要确认数百万个开关的状况便是简直不可能的了。

反熔丝FPGA的直接物理进犯

确认某个反熔丝的状况是极端困难的。根据反熔丝的FPGA运用一小片面积小于1m正方形的电介质作为两个金属线路之间的开路开关。在需求衔接两个金属线路时,运用可编程脉冲来使该电介质短路。这种短路的直径小于100纳米。从顶部是看不到这些短路介质的。因此,要对其进行物理验证有必要对这些器材进行反处理或截取横断面。这种办法远非一种准确的办法,需求阅历屡次实验和过错,而且一般需求截取多个横断面才干找到一个用于短接电介质线路。

根据Flash的FPGA的直接物理进犯

与反熔丝FPGA相似,根据Flash的FPGA也运用开关来衔接或断开穿插的金属线路。可运用一个起浮栅充电或放电来设定衔接两个金属线路之间开关的状况。因为可编程器材或开关器材未发生任何物理改变,因此经过资料剖析勘探不到任何成果。发生改变的只要起浮栅的电子数。因为根据Flash的开关在编程时没有任何可见的改变,因此根据Flash的FPGA比反熔丝FPGA更难以反求。

其它进犯办法

●IBM公司开宣布一种极端先进的技能用于实践观测金属线路的逻辑状况。这项技能是经过在其电压要被调查的物品上放置一块铌酸锂晶体来完成的。这种物质的折射率会跟着施加在其上的电场改变而改变,其下金属的电位可运用低掠入射晶体的紫外激光束读取。运用这项技能可读取频率高达25MHz的5.0V信号。

●Sandia实验室开发的另一项技能(最近刚解密)则运用了一种对硅片通明的红外激光。可由背侧照耀激光诱导发生受逻辑状况影响的光电流,然后确认特定晶体管的逻辑状况。

终究需提及的是,反熔丝和FlashFPGA器材的结构规划都可避免运用编程器或其它电子办法对可编程器材的进犯。这两种器材均包含了被设置后能确定编程和回读功用的电路。在规划时就考虑了确定电路,使其难以经过电子或直接物理进犯的办法来破解。在反熔丝FPGA中,因为熔丝一般被设定为具有单路功用,因此就算不运用确定设备其结构也不允许进行电子回读。

共同的商业模式

在最近十年里,半导体业发生了剧烈的改变,一些横向集成的公司变迁为许多运用硅片加工厂服务的不实践出产的半导体公司。估计下一步剧变将是数百家为体系级结构和集成商供给服务的规划服务和常识产权公司的继续纵向割裂。这一猜测没有完成,规划服务和常识产权供货商们依然在为取得其价值链上的比例而斗争。

安全非挥发性FPGA为战胜这种斗争的两大妨碍供给了解决办法。榜首个妨碍是安全性的问题。

第二个妨碍在于规划服务公司没有便利可信的途径来为其供给的服务收取特许权费用。一切的盈余只能经过收取预付答应费取得,相同,这笔收入也只能由最大的合同来保证。经过选用安全非挥发性FPGA技能,规划服务公司就能够变为一个实践上的ASIC公司,出售明码标价的预编程FPGA或收取高于未编程FPGA本钱的版权费。假如FPGA出售商备有编程文件,终究客户就可从FPGA出售商处购买预编程单元,而由FPGA出售商担任明价收取终究客户费用,并按标价转交给规划服务供货商。这种流程消除了规划服务公司的运作本钱,并使其能按单个单元收费,而不是预收整个合同的费用。

定论

相关于与FPGA竞赛的技能而言,FPGA的复杂度、功用和商场比例正在逐步添加,关于以FPGA完成的器材的安全性的要求也在添加。因为SRAMFPGA关于一级仿制进犯是通明的,因此其安全性缺乏。而非挥发性反熔丝或FlashFPGA乃至比其代替的AS%&&&&&%的安全性更高,因此可满意日益增长的商场的需求。此外,由这些技能带来的可编程性和安全性可用来满意半导体工业的潜在要求,即规划服务和常识产权公司要求其在价值链中比例的需求,运用该技能它们能够在整个规划周期内征收版税,而不是在预付答应运用金时收取一切的费用。

责任编辑:gt

声明:本文内容来自网络转载或用户投稿,文章版权归原作者和原出处所有。文中观点,不代表本站立场。若有侵权请联系本站删除(kf@86ic.com)https://www.86ic.net/ziliao/340027.html

为您推荐

联系我们

联系我们

在线咨询: QQ交谈

邮箱: kf@86ic.com

关注微信
微信扫一扫关注我们

微信扫一扫关注我们

返回顶部